Global Talent Improves

Syed Balkhi shares insights about the evolution and current state of global talent, particularly in offshore markets. He emphasizes how the quality of international talent has significantly improved over the past decade, making it increasingly viable for businesses to build high-quality offshore teams.

Key Points:

  • Evolution of Global Talent:

    • Quality of talent worldwide has improved significantly over the last 10 years
    • New generation is more technologically adept
    • Better English proficiency compared to previous generations
  • Quality Assurance:

    • Importance of vetting talent remains critical
    • Companies must maintain high standards in hiring
    • Poor quality delivery can risk entire business relationships
    • Example: A bad developer working on a white-label project could jeopardize the entire hosting company contract
  • Business Model Implications:

    • Makes productized services more viable
    • Enables white-labeling opportunities
    • Creates opportunities for reseller models
    • Allows companies to scale with offshore talent while maintaining quality
  • Geographical Advantages:

    • Talent available across multiple regions:
      • Philippines
      • India
      • Latin America
      • Pakistan
  • Cost Benefits:

    • Access to quality talent at lower costs
    • Ability to build larger teams more efficiently
    • Competitive advantage through cost-effective scaling
  • Key Success Factors:

    • Strong vetting processes
    • Clear quality standards
    • Good management systems
    • Understanding of cultural differences
    • Effective communication channels
